What support does a union need to file an application for certification with the Labour Relations Board?
A. A union must demonstrate membership support of 45% of the employees in an appropriate bargaining unit. The Board will then direct an Industrial Relations Officer to conduct a secret ballot vote to be held within 10 days of the receipt of the application of the Board. A union will be certified if more than 50% of the valid votes cast favour union certification. Q. How does a union prove it has the required support? A. Your payroll records and the trade union’s signed membership cards will be examined by an IRO from the Ministry of Labour. This examination is part of the Board’s investigation. The membership information is confidential to the Board. Q. Now that I’ve received this Notice (Notice of Certification Application), what do I have to do? A. You are required to post it in a conspicuous place in your business for 5 consecutive working days where all employees will see it.
